Historically, in the late period of the Three Kingdoms period, the Jin State and the Wu State maintained a situation of "dividing the world into two" for a long time.

To fight against the powerful Jin State, Soochow adopted the "Hengjiang Iron Cable" method.

——"Instruct the craftsmen to build iron ropes and iron cones by the river overnight and set them up."

——"More than a hundred chain ropes, hundreds of feet long, each ring weighing twenty or thirty kilograms, are cut across the river at critical places. Tens of thousands of iron cones, more than ten feet long, are placed in the water."

It is equivalent to using iron to block the entire Yangtze River, making it impossible for ships to move forward.

In history, Sun Quan defeated Hefei five times.

Why didn't you win? Is it because of Zhang Wenyuan?

No…

You know, out of the five battles of Hefei, only one involved Zhang Liao and Zhang Wenyuan.

The other four commanders were Jiang Ji, Man Chong and Zhang Ying.

The span is wider and longer. When Zhuge Ke took command to attack Hefei, the defender was Zhang Te.

It can be said that the Wu army could not defeat this "Hefei" that Sun Quan had never crossed in his life, no matter whether the defender was a famous general or not.

The biggest reason for this is Hefei's geographical location.

Different from later generations…

Hefei is a metropolis with prosperous economy, a scientific center city, and the "hegemonic capital" affectionately called by netizens!

But during the Three Kingdoms period, Hefei was Cao Cao's "bridgehead", "border" and "military fortress"...

During the Pre-Qin Dynasty, local people dug the "Jianghuai Canal" to connect the Nanfei River and Dongfei River, which made the waterway very smooth.

During the Three Kingdoms period, after Cao Cao defeated Yuan Shu and captured Hefei, he mobilized the people to rebuild the canal, and the river's transportation capacity was greatly improved.

The transportation from Shouchun in the rear... whether it is troops, horses, grain, baggage, or weapons, is extremely convenient.

You can go down the river in one day!

And this canal was affectionately renamed by Cao Cao - "Cao Cao River".

Looking back at Soochow, the biggest obstacle to capturing Hefei was not Zhang Liao but supplies.

It should be mentioned that in order to cope with Soochow's offensive, Cao Cao specially moved all the people in the Huaisi area between Hefei and the Yangtze River, except for the city of Hefei.

What is left is a large "solid wall and clear wilderness", a no-man's land.

When Sun Quan attacked Hefei, the supply line was extremely long...

The transportation team also needs to eat food, and there is not much food left to actually transport it to the city.

Under normal circumstances, when the food is exhausted, the surrounding areas must be plundered, but the surrounding areas are cleared by strong walls and there is no field to plunder, so the cost of continuous supply is too high.

Therefore, it is simple for Cao Jun to defend Soochow. He only needs to find a way to withstand the first few waves of Soochow's offensive.

Later, Soochow would have no food and supplies would be cut off. How could Soochow still fight at that time?
